Why Does My Fish Finder Require a Lowrance Transducer?
Transducers act as antennas for fish-finding systems by operating as the point from which your device receives sound waves or signals. In essence, having higher quality transducers will provide higher quality scans and images on your fish finders, which more clearly indicates the location of large schools of fish. Transducers are essential for:
- Finding good fishing spots. By giving you a clear image of where the largest schools of fish are, you can save time and effort by not having to locate shoals manually.
- Gauging what approach you should take. When you have a precise indication of which depth you should be casting at, you can start catching the moment you drop anchor.
- Avoiding hidden structures or hazards. One of the benefits of knowing where hidden reefs, debris, or wrecks are, is avoiding to cut your lines in case of hooking onto solid objects.
